- Vinayak Narahari Bhave / "Vinoba" / Acharya Vinoba Bhave; born September 11, 1895, Gagode, Pen; died November 15, 1982, Pavnar, Wardha; philosopher; known for the Bhoodan Movement; national teacher of India; spiritual successor of Mahatma Gandhi ( (Wikipedia, viewed May 12, 2021) )
